Application Process

Step one
Additional documents required
Up Arrow Icon
  • Copies of the academic qualifications in your language and in a certified English translation
    • Applicants will need to submit their originals or certified copies of academic qualifications when university accept their offer
  • Evidence of English language proficiency
  • Course syllabus, if applicant is applying for Advanced Standing (credit)
  • Any additional forms (if applicable)
  • Any supplementary application forms (if required)

Vignesshwar Venkatachalam Verified Icon
Master of Data Science - Batch of 2025
Offered by La Trobe University
3.6
The best way to get a part-time job in Australia is through referrals.
Tips: There are some cultural shocks, like people here have a very balanced work culture, unlike India. It wasn't as hard to adapt as I thought it would be. I did secure a 25 percent discount on tuition fees. I got the scholarship because of a good CGPA score at college. Overall, I'm satisfied with the university in terms of the quality of the course and the country, despite having a few bad days of weather.
Likes (Safety): Melbourne is generally very safe. Emergency services always responded immediately when they were needed. There was one exception to my experience where my brother’s bike was stolen in a shopping centre in broad daylight. How safe an area is will depend on the specific location, but overall, I had no problem with safety while I was in Melbourne.
Dislikes (Part time work): Finding part-time work while studying in Australia is not easy, but it can be done. The best way to get a part-time job in Australia is through referrals, which are often better than any other method. While there are both on-campus and off-campus jobs, it's harder to secure an on-campus job compared to an off-campus one. If you're well-organised and focused, you should be able to manage part-time work while still studying. If you manage to get a part-time job, all work in Australia must follow the Minimum Wage scheme, so you'll be getting paid at least 23 AUD per hour, regardless of industry.

Master of International Business
 at 
La Trobe 
Highlights

  • The course is suitable for both new graduates as well as those graduates already in the workforce seeking to move from the domestic business sector into the international business environment
  • The Program is delivered by one of Australia's leading business schools, the course builds on a broad foundation of study in economics, accounting and finance, management, marketing and statistics
  • The curriculum emphasizes an interdisciplinary approach to international business and the current and rapidly changing global economy
  • The subjects are designed to explore both the macro and micro of international business environments, examining the functional strategies of multinational corporations in areas including marketing, management, finance, and human resource management
  • Graduates of the Master of International Business may apply for membership with Australian Institute of Management (AIM). Membership may be subject to additional or ongoing requirements beyond completion of the degree
  • Students to select one specialisation
    Data analytics
    International relations
    Marketing
    International project management
    Business research
